What affects the price

Roof repair costs depend on several specific factors. The size of the damaged area is the biggest variable, along with the accessibility of your roof and the pitch or steepness involved. We also look at the underlying materials—like whether you have standard asphalt shingles, metal, or tile—and the complexity of the flashing around chimneys or vents. Roofing tar is a thick, adhesive substance used to patch leaks, seal flashing, and provide a waterproof layer on flat roofs. It is an effective temporary or permanent fix for small gaps that allow water inside. If you see signs of blistering or cracked seams on your roof, applying professional-grade tar can provide a quick seal. How does roof installation work in Fresno?

Roof installation in Fresno begins with removing the old roofing material. Then, a protective underlayment is installed, followed by the new shingles or other roofing material. Proper flashing is applied around vents and edges to prevent water intrusion. The crew will detail each step of the installation process. Can clay roof tiles be installed on my Fresno home?

Yes, clay roof tiles can be installed on your Fresno home, though they are heavier than asphalt shingles and require a roof structure that can support their weight.
